For the 2025 school year, there are 2 public preschools serving 862 students in Sandy, UT. The top ranked public preschool in Sandy, UT is Sandy School. Overall testing rank is based on a school's combined math and reading proficiency test score ranking.
Sandy, UT public preschools have an average math proficiency score of 34% (versus the Utah public pre school average of 45%), and reading proficiency score of 27% (versus the 42% statewide average). Pre schools in Sandy have an average ranking of 2/10, which is in the bottom 50% of Utah public pre schools.
Minority enrollment is 44% of the student body (majority Hispanic), which is more than the Utah public preschool average of 31% (majority Hispanic).
